Here’s to you, Cubitt and Barts
WHAT a relief to learn that our dogs’ names are not eccentric, as family and friends tell us, but simply ‘imaginative’ (‘What’s in a puppy’s name’, February 8)! We like ours to have titles, or reflect interests in history, cricket and architecture.
Our first, a Welsh springer, was Bartholomew (Barts for short, so also known as the baronet). Our next were both Border terriers: Peebles (a famous 1930s cricketer) and Minto (the best known Lord Minto was Viceroy of India). Our latest puppy, a miniature dachshund, is called Cubitt, after the developer of Belgravia.
Robert and Pippa Jennings, London
